Kristoffer Dalby 65880ecb58 nix: disable external DERP URL fetch in VM test
Explicitly set derp.urls to an empty list in the NixOS VM test,
matching the upstream nixpkgs test. The VMs have no internet
access, so fetching the default Tailscale DERP map would silently
fail and add unnecessary timeout delay to the test run.

{ pkgs, lib, ... }:
let
tls-cert = pkgs.runCommand "selfSignedCerts" { buildInputs = [ pkgs.openssl ]; } ''
openssl req \
-x509 -newkey rsa:4096 -sha256 -days 365 \
-nodes -out cert.pem -keyout key.pem \
-subj '/CN=headscale' -addext "subjectAltName=DNS:headscale"
mkdir -p $out
cp key.pem cert.pem $out
'';
in
{
name = "headscale";
meta.maintainers = with lib.maintainers; [
kradalby
misterio77
];
nodes =
let
headscalePort = 8080;
stunPort = 3478;
peer = {
services.tailscale.enable = true;
security.pki.certificateFiles = [ "${tls-cert}/cert.pem" ];
};
in
{
peer1 = peer;
peer2 = peer;
headscale = {
services = {
headscale = {
enable = true;
port = headscalePort;
settings = {
server_url = "https://headscale";
ip_prefixes = [ "100.64.0.0/10" ];
derp = {
server = {
enabled = true;
region_id = 999;
stun_listen_addr = "0.0.0.0:${toString stunPort}";
};
urls = [ ];
};
dns = {
base_domain = "tailnet";
extra_records = [
{
name = "foo.bar";
type = "A";
value = "100.64.0.2";
}
];
override_local_dns = false;
};
};
};
nginx = {
enable = true;
virtualHosts.headscale = {
addSSL = true;
sslCertificate = "${tls-cert}/cert.pem";
sslCertificateKey = "${tls-cert}/key.pem";
locations."/" = {
proxyPass = "http://127.0.0.1:${toString headscalePort}";
proxyWebsockets = true;
};
};
};
};
networking.firewall = {
allowedTCPPorts = [
80
443
];
allowedUDPPorts = [ stunPort ];
};
environment.systemPackages = [ pkgs.headscale ];
};
};
testScript = ''
start_all()
headscale.wait_for_unit("headscale")
headscale.wait_for_open_port(443)
# Create headscale user and preauth-key
headscale.succeed("headscale users create test")
authkey = headscale.succeed("headscale preauthkeys -u 1 create --reusable")
# Connect peers
up_cmd = f"tailscale up --login-server 'https://headscale' --auth-key {authkey}"
peer1.execute(up_cmd)
peer2.execute(up_cmd)
# Check that they are reachable from the tailnet
peer1.wait_until_succeeds("tailscale ping peer2")
peer2.wait_until_succeeds("tailscale ping peer1.tailnet")
assert (res := peer1.wait_until_succeeds("${lib.getExe pkgs.dig} +short foo.bar").strip()) == "100.64.0.2", f"Domain {res} did not match 100.64.0.2"
'';
}
